History

The land occupied by Republic was historically used as the Import Dock of the
East India Company The East India Company (EIC) was an English, and later British, joint-stock company founded in 1600 and dissolved in 1874. It was formed to trade in the Indian Ocean region, initially with the East Indies (the Indian subcontinent and Southea ...
. Following the dock's closure in 1967, the site was redeveloped in the 1990s as an office campus providing disaster recovery space for businesses at
Canary Wharf Canary Wharf is an area of London, England, located near the Isle of Dogs in the London Borough of Tower Hamlets. Canary Wharf is defined by the Greater London Authority as being part of London's central business district, alongside Central Lo ...
. Following the site's acquisition by
LaSalle Investment Management LaSalle Investment Management ("LaSalle") is a real estate investment management firm. It is an independent subsidiary of Jones Lang LaSalle (JLL), a real estate financial and professional services company. LaSalle manages capital for institut ...
in 2016, a large-scale re-branding effort was put in place to position the site as a cultural and business hub for East London. Recognition that businesses were increasingly being "priced-out" of the City of London and tech-capital Shoreditch motivated the site's transformation into an affordable workplace. Signs of the historic past of the area remain, including the original boundary wall to the Import Dock and the naming of offices as The Import and Export buildings.


Architecture

The buildings were originally constructed in the
postmodern Postmodernism is an intellectual stance or mode of discourseNuyen, A.T., 1992. The Role of Rhetorical Devices in Postmodernist Discourse. Philosophy & Rhetoric, pp.183–194. characterized by skepticism toward the " grand narratives" of moderni ...
style in the 1990s and the shells of these buildings still exist. Whilst plans for the demolition of the buildings and their replacement by residential accommodation were developed by architects 3D Reid in 2015, these were not implemented by developers Trilogy Real Estate who favoured the re-positioning of the site as a "Live, Work, Play" environment. Major renovation works, led by architects Studio RHE, began in 2016 in an attempt to modernise the campus. Extensive landscaping was instigated along existing waterways and plans submitted to construct Europe's longest open-air swimming pool. Internal renovations of the buildings focused on the remodelling of the existing atrium cores with the extensive use of Cross-laminated timber. British artist Scott King designed the building's facade, referencing the socialist
Project Cybersyn Project Cybersyn was a Chilean project from 1971 to 1973 during the presidency of Salvador Allende aimed at constructing a distributed decision support system to aid in the management of the national economy. The project consisted of four modul ...
and pictorial depictions of Utopia.
